Write For Us

Atomfall Is More S.T.A.L.K.E.R. Than FALLOUT

E-Commerce Solutions SEO Solutions Marketing Solutions
50 Views
Published
In Atomfall, you'll have to figure out your next objective based on clues you discover in the world.
Full video: https://youtu.be/dRH5t8Zks6k
Category
Call of Duty
Sign in or sign up to post comments.
Be the first to comment